MySQL数据库不知道密码怎么办?
如果你不知道MySQL数据库的密码,可以尝试以下方法进行处理:
mysqld_safe --skip-grant-tables &
,这将启动MySQL服务器并跳过权限验证。mysql -u root
,这样你将以root用户身份登录到MySQL数据库。use mysql;
来选择 mysql
数据库。update user set authentication_string=PASSWORD('新密码') where User='root';
,将 '新密码' 替换为你想要设置的新密码。flush privileges;
刷新权限设置。quit;
退出MySQL命令行。Ctrl+C
停止MySQL服务器进程。my.cnf
或 my.ini
。[mysqld]
部分,添加一行 skip-grant-tables
。mysql -u root
,你将以root用户身份登录到MySQL数据库。use mysql;
来选择 mysql
数据库。update user set authentication_string=PASSWORD('新密码') where User='root';
,将 '新密码' 替换为你想要设置的新密码。flush privileges;
刷新权限设置。quit;
退出MySQL命令行。skip-grant-tables
行。这些方法可以帮助你在忘记MySQL数据库密码时恢复访问。请注意,这些操作需要谨慎处理,确保在执行之前对数据库进行备份以防止意外数据丢失。
腾讯云相关产品:腾讯云提供了一系列云数据库产品,包括云数据库 MySQL、云数据库 MariaDB、云数据库 PostgreSQL 等。你可以根据自己的需求选择合适的产品进行部署和管理。更多详情,请访问腾讯云官网数据库产品页面:https://cloud.tencent.com/product/cdb
领取专属 10元无门槛券
手把手带您无忧上云